Fixed resistors for use in electronic equipment - Part 2: Sectional specification: Leaded fixed low power film resistors

IEC 60115-2:2014 is applicable to leaded fixed low-power film resistors for use in electronic equipment. These resistors are typically described according to types (different geometric shapes) and styles (different dimensions) and product technology. The resistive element of these resistors is typically protected by a conformal lacquer coating. These resistors have wire terminations and are primarily intended to be mounted on a circuit board in through-hole technique. The object of this standard is to prescribe preferred ratings and characteristics and to select from IEC 60115-1, the appropriate quality assessment procedures, tests and measuring methods and to give general performance requirements for this type of resistor. This edition includes the following significant technical changes with respect to the previous edition: - it includes test conditions and requirements for lead-free soldering and assessment procedures meeting the requirements of a "zero defect" approach; - it introduces a product classification based on application requirements; - it includes an extension of the list of styles and dimensions; - it includes the use of an extended scope of stability class definitions; - it includes the extension of the lists of preferred values of ratings; - it includes test conditions and requirements for lead-free soldering, for periodic overload and for resistance to electrostatic discharge (ESD); - it includes a new set of severities for a shear test; - it includes definitions for a test board; - it includes the replacement of assessment level E and possible others by the sole assessment level EZ, meeting the requirements of a "zero defect" approach; - it includes an extended endurance test, a flammability test, a temperature rise test, vibration tests, an extended rapid change of temperature test, and a single pulse high-voltage overload test; - it includes requirements applicable to 0-ohm resistors (jumpers); - it includes recommendations for the denomination, description, packaging and quality assessment of radial formed styles; - it includes prescriptions for endurance testing at room temperature, supplementary to the rulings of IEC 60115-1.

3 Modifications to 3.3
nd
At the beginning of the 2 paragraph, replace “Two general end product levels” by “Three general end
product levels”.
th
After the 5 paragraph (Examples for Level P … ), add the following:
NOTE Z1  Product classification level P adopts and succeeds the former Version A.
th
Replace the 6 paragraph (Level P is the suitable basis …) by
Level R – High-performance and high-reliability electronic equipment, where the requirement for established
reliability and for an approved failure rate level applies in addition to the criteria of Level P.
Examples for Level R include military & defence equipment, avionics and aerospace applications.
NOTE Z2  Product classification level R adopts and succeeds the former Version E.
th
Replace the 7 paragraph (Each level shall be used …) by
Each level shall be used in individual detail specifications, except for Level P and Level R, which may be used
in combined detail specifications.

15 Modifications to 9.4
st
Replace the 1 paragraph by
9.4.Z1 General
The procedures for Qualification Approval testing are given in EN 60115-1:2011, Clause Q.2, with the test
procedures described in EN 60115-1:2011, Q.2.4.
Replace the last paragraph by
9.4.Z2 Granting the approval for products classified to Level G or to Level P
The qualification approval for classification level G or P shall be granted after successful completion of
1 000 h of the test endurance at 70 °C and all other tests of Table 5.
9.4.Z3 Granting the approval for products classified to Level R
The qualification approval for classification level R, failure rate level E5 shall be granted after successful
completion of 1 000 h of the test Endurance at 70 °C and all other tests of Table 5.
Thereafter, the qualification approval for classification level R, failure rate level E6 shall be granted after
successful completion of 8 000 h of the test Endurance at 70 °C.
The qualification approval for classification level R shall be withdrawn if the 8 000 h test is not completed
successfully.
